WebMar 20, 2024 · Dihydrogen binding energies range from 22 to 53 kJ mol −1. In agreement with experiment, we conclude that while TiH 3 binds H 2 exclusively through the Kubas interaction, VH 3 and CrH 3 additionally physisorb dihydrogen, making these more attractive for practical applications. WebMar 6, 2015 · The material uses hydride ligands as a light weight structural feature to link chromium ( III) metal centres together which act as binding sites for further dihydrogen molecules via the Kubas interaction, the mode of hydrogen binding confirmed by high pressure Raman spectroscopy.
